Position Summary

Math multiplies a student’s future opportunities, and we’re on a mission to make sure every student has the skills they need to succeed!

Join Math Corps as a Math Tutor and you’ll spend your days at a local school helping students improve their skills. Not a math whiz? Not a problem – we’ll train you to deliver proven activities and coach you every step of the way!

How does it work? Every school day you’ll see groups of up to 3 students for 20–30 minutes of math practice. When your time together is up, you’ll help your students return to their classroom(s) and pick up your next group for tutoring. You’ll repeat until all your students are served.

With the extra attention and support, incredible growth happens. As your students build their skills and confidence, you’ll be there to encourage, celebrate, and cheer them on!

About our Organization

Math Corps is powered by incredible AmeriCorps members who serve as tutors. As one of the largest high-impact tutoring programs in the country, Math Corps has already helped more than 91,000 students! Math Corps is administered by Ampact, a nonprofit organization, and fueled by research from ServeMinnesota’s National Science + Service Collaborative.
